According to a new study published in Free Radical Biology and Medicine, rats who were fed diets low in vitamin D for a long period of time developed free radical brain damage and performed poorly in cognitive functioning tests compared to rats fed a normal diet, Medical News Today reported.
The researchers also found that the rats who were vitamin D deficient had significantly higher levels of several other brain proteins, which potentially contributed to significant nitrosative stress in the brain.
Although this study was performed on rodents, the researchers argued that with vitamin D deficiency increasing in the United States, its potential effects on the aging population should not go overlooked.
The lead author Allan Butterfield, professor in the U.K. Department of Chemistry and director of the Center of Membrane Sciences said, “Adequate vitamin D serum levels are necessary to prevent free radical damage in brain and subsequent deleterious consequences."
